    Frequently asked questions

    How much do Photographers make per hour in Bridgeport?

    The median hourly wage for Photographers in Bridgeport, CT is $27.46, based on BLS OEWS 2025 data. Top earners (90th percentile) make $39.11 or more per hour.

    Is Bridgeport above or below average for Photographers salaries?

    The median Photographers salary in Bridgeport, CT is 34.3% above the national median of $42,520. The national figure is from BLS OEWS 2025 data covering all US metropolitan areas.

    What is the entry-level salary for Photographers in Bridgeport?

    Entry-level Photographers (10th percentile) earn around $43,320 per year in Bridgeport, CT. The 25th percentile — typically workers with 1–3 years of experience — earn approximately $46,300.
